摘要:


文题释义:

体外受精-胚胎移植:又称试管婴儿技术,是从妇女体内取出卵子,体外培养后,加入经过处理的精子使之受精,受精卵发育成卵裂球或囊胚,移植回母体子宫内,使之着床的完整过程。
褪黑素:由松果体分泌的神经内分泌激素,能有效清除自由基、调节抗氧化酶活性,具有极强的下调氧化应激水平的作用。


背景:体外受精-胚胎移植常用来解决不孕症,但其成功率不高,较为常见的原因有子宫内膜容受能力差、卵子质量差等,卵泡液褪黑素能抑制卵巢衰老,一定程度上可促进胚胎发育,提高受孕概率,但二者之间是否存在关联尚不可知。

目的:探究卵泡液褪黑素水平与单周期体外受精-胚胎移植女性妊娠率的相关性。
方法:选取2020年12月至2021年4月在安徽医科大学第一附属医院接受体外受精-胚胎移植治疗的112例女性患者为研究对象,按照卵泡液褪黑素水平从低到高分为五分位数组(Q1-Q5),其中Q1组褪黑素水平 < 6.99 ng/L(n=18)、Q2组褪黑素水平7.00-9.99 ng/L (n=26)、Q3组褪黑素水平10.00-11.99 ng/L(n=27)、Q4组褪黑素水平12.00-13.99 ng/L(n=18)、Q5组褪黑素水平14.00-19.99 ng/L(n=23),比较5组患者的临床资料特征。采用多因素Logistic回归分析卵泡液褪黑素水平与单周期体外受精-胚胎移植女性妊娠率的相关性,建立限制性立方样条Logistic回归模型分析其剂量-反应关系,并通过临床决策曲线进行模型评价。

结果与结论:①与最低褪黑素五分位数(Q1)的研究人群相比,随着褪黑素水平升高(Q2-Q5),获卵数、妊娠成功构成比水平逐渐增高,体质量指数逐渐降低,差异有显著性意义(P < 0.05);②多因素Logistic回归分析显示,调整体质量指数、获卵数、促黄体生成素、雌二醇、孕酮等混杂因素后,卵泡液褪黑素水平仍与单周期体外受精-胚胎移植女性妊娠率存在独立相关性(OR=1.538,95%CI:1.032-1.837,P < 0.05),且卵泡液褪黑素水平从低到高五分位数组趋势性检验差异有显著性意义(P趋势 < 0.05);③敏感性检验分析显示E值为2.117,亚组分析显示卵泡液促黄体生成素水平较高的研究人群,其卵泡液褪黑素与单周期体外受精-胚胎移植女性妊娠率相关性更明显(P交互=0.008);④限制性立方样条模型分析结果显示,卵泡液褪黑素水平与单周期体外受精-胚胎移植女性妊娠率的关联强度呈非线性剂量反应关系(P < 0.05),卵泡液褪黑素水平与单周期体外受精-胚胎移植女性妊娠率呈显著正相关;⑤临床决策曲线分析结果显示,卵泡液褪黑素水平对预测单周期体外受精-胚胎移植女性妊娠率具有重要的临床价值;⑥结果表明,卵泡液褪黑素水平与单周期体外受精-胚胎移植女性妊娠率密切相关,且随着卵泡液褪黑素水平降低,单周期体外受精-胚胎移植女性妊娠率随之下降。

Abstract: BACKGROUND: In vitro fertilization-embryo transfer is commonly used to solve infertility, but its success rate is not high, the more common reasons are poor endometrial receptivity, poor egg quality, etc. The follicular fluid melatonin can inhibit the aging of the ovary, to a certain extent, can promote the development of embryos, improve the probability of conception, but whether there is a correlation between the two is not known.
OBJECTIVE: To explore the correlation between follicular fluid melatonin level and pregnancy rate of single-cycle in vitro fertilization-embryo transfer women. 
METHODS: A total of 112 female patients who received in vitro fertilization-embryo transfer treatment in the First Affiliated Hospital of Anhui Medical University from December 2020 to April 2021 were selected as the study subjects. They were divided into quartile array (Q1-Q5) according to the follicular fluid melatonin level from low to high. Among them, the melatonin level of group Q1 was < 6.99 ng/L (n=18), that of group Q2 was 7.00-9.99 ng/L (n=26), that of group Q3 was 10.00-11.99 ng/L (n=27), and that of group Q4 was 12.00-13.99 ng/L (n=18); and melatonin levels in group Q5 were 14.00-19.99 ng/L (n=23). Clinical data characteristics of the five groups were compared. Multi-factor Logistic regression was used to analyze the correlation between follicular fluid melatonin level and pregnancy rate of women with single-cycle in vitro fertilization-embryo transfer and embryo transfer. A restricted cubic spline Logistic regression model was established to analyze the dose-response relationship, and the model was evaluated by clinical decision curve.
RESULTS AND CONCLUSION: (1) Compared with the study population with the lowest melatonin quintile (Q1), with the increase of melatonin level (Q2-Q5), the levels of egg harvest and pregnancy success were gradually increased, and the body mass index was gradually decreased, and the differences were significant (P < 0.05). (2) Multivariate Logistic regression analysis showed that after adjusting for confounding factors such as global mass index, number of eggs retrieved, luteinizing hormone, estradiol, progesterone and other confounding factors, follicular fluid melatonin level was still independently correlated with pregnancy rate of single-cycle in vitro fertilization-embryo transfer women (OR=1.538, 95%CI: 1.032-1.837, P < 0.05), and there was significant difference in trend test of follicular fluid melatonin level from low to high quintile array (Ptrend < 0.05). (3) The sensitivity test analysis showed that E value was 2.117. Subgroup analysis showed that the study population with higher levels of luteinizing hormone in follicular fluid had a more significant association between follicular fluid melatonin and pregnancy rate in single-cycle in vitro fertilization-embryo transfer women (P interaction=0.008). (4) The results of restricted cubic spline model analysis showed that there was a nonlinear dose-response relationship between follicular fluid melatonin level and pregnancy rate of single-cycle in vitro fertilization-embryo transfer women (P < 0.05), and there was an overall positive correlation between follicular fluid melatonin level and pregnancy rate of single-cycle in vitro fertilization-embryo transfer women. (5) The results of clinical decision curve analysis showed that the follicular fluid melatonin level had important clinical value in predicting the pregnancy rate of single-cycle in vitro fertilization-embryo transfer women. (6) Follicular fluid melatonin level is closely related to the pregnancy rate of single-cycle in vitro fertilization-embryo transfer women, and with the decrease of follicular fluid melatonin level, the pregnancy rate of single-cycle in vitro fertilization-embryo transfer women also decreases.
